Transaction 3942592e4b0f6478755641af5f09eb4a58a6a149a59b40f9c39a5196e3680aa4
1 Input
1 Output
-
3942592e4b0f6478755641af5f09eb4a58a6a149a59b40f9c39a5196e3680aa4:0
- value
- 1521592
- script pubkey
- OP_0 OP_PUSHBYTES_20 904eef2d01c40ed095a3bcd6f33c5230db9b8058
- address
- bc1qjp8w7tgpcs8dp9drhnt0x0zjxrdehqzctvqzf4